It is with an incredibly heavy heart that Theatre Nova Scotia and the DramaFest Coordinating team have made the difficult decision to cancel DramaFest 2020 due to the COVID-19 pandemic. With our province locked in a State of Emergency, the announcement from the Premier on Monday that schools will be closed until at least May 1st, and an announcement from Dalhousie University that all events hosted by Dal are being suspended until June 1st, being able to make DramaFest happen ...this year is an insurmountable goal. It goes without saying that both Theatre NS and the DramaFest Coordinators are devastated to have to make this decision, especially after such a successful year in 2019. We were all so looking forward to this year’s Festival, but it is not safe or responsible for us to host this event or put our students, teachers, or workshop leaders in such an environment. There will be no fees charged to any school or student who was originally registered to come. We want to thank and acknowledge the amazing artists we had lined up for this year: our Company in Residence HEIST with their award-winning live action queer anime drag adventure The Princess Show, and our returning Morning Masterclass-Masters Hello City. We encourage you to check out both amazing and talented companies online and follow their work: (HEIST: https://www.facebook.com/liveheist/ ) (Hello City: https://www.facebook.com/hellocityimprov/ ) We also want to thank our teachers and our students. For your patience while we weighed our options and made this difficult decision, and for your commitment to this Festival. It was not that long ago when we had to cancel in 2016 during Work-to-Rule. It has been so heartbreaking to lose our Festival once again after working so hard towards a great 2020. Theatre Nova Scotia has already turned our attention to the planning of DramaFest 2021 our committee will use our resources and creativity to consider a host of new and interesting ideas to determine our best options for an outstanding event next year.
